The contract is an indefinite delivery contract for a hose assembly, nonmetallic, with an estimated quantity of 24,000 units and a ceiling value of $350,000.00. The solicitation number is SPE7LX26U8401, awarded under NAICS code 326220 for rubber and plastics products, and it was posted on July 2, 2026. The awarding agency is the Department of Defense through DLA Land and Maritime, with the office located in Columbus, Ohio, 43218-3990. There is no set-aside designation specified for this contract. The point of contact for inquiries is Jennifer Payne, reachable via email at JENNIFER.PAYNE@DLA.MIL or by phone at 614-692-1629. The place of performance has not been designated with specific location details. All future orders under this contract will be issued as needed within the stated quantity and dollar limits, and the contract information can be viewed online via the provided SAM.gov link.

Solicitation SPE7L7-26-Q-2418 is a firm-fixed-price request for quotations issued by the Defense Logistics Agency Land and Maritime for the procurement of sealed lead acid storage batteries, identified by NSN 6140-01-624-9682. The requirement consists of two line items totaling eight units, with two units for item 0001 and six units for item 0002. Approved sources include EnerSys Delaware Inc. (part numbers ODS-AGM6M or PC2250) and Stored Energy Products, Inc. (part number PC2250). These items are designated as critical application items and are restricted source items requiring engineering source approval by the government design control activity. The batteries are classified as Type I (Code H) with a non-extendable shelf life of 12 months. Delivery is required within 60 days after receipt of the order, with shipping terms set as FOB Destination. Packaging and marking must comply with MIL-STD-2073-1E, MIL-STD-129, and DLA packaging requirements RP001, while hazardous materials must be handled according to IP025 and FAR 52.223-3. Quality assurance will be managed through destination inspection and acceptance using sampling methods such as MIL-STD-1916 or ASQ H1331. Award will be based on cost alone for quotes that conform to the solicitation requirements. Quotations must be submitted by September 21, 2026, and payment will be processed electronically via the Wide Area WorkFlow system.
